What sets 568 Sand Dunes Drive apart is the practical layout: an owner’s suite on the main floor paired with four upstairs bedrooms and a flexible loft that adapts to work-from-home needs, play, or a media room. Built by Lennar in 2026, this 2,307-square-foot home sits on a generous, level one-third-acre lot in the rapidly developing Bakers Creek community. The main level feels intentionally lived-in, with a family room flowing into a breakfast nook and an open kitchen anchored by a large center island—ideal for weekday routines and weekend gatherings alike.
Upstairs the floorplan expands to offer privacy and storage: three of the secondary bedrooms include walk-in closets, and a versatile loft provides an extra living zone away from the main-floor suite. The home’s 2.5 baths and thoughtful storage make daily life easy for larger households while maintaining a clean, modern aesthetic. Mechanical specs include central HVAC, forced air heating, architectural shingle roof, and a two-car attached garage—built for low-maintenance ownership.
Outside, the .33-acre lot gives families space for outdoor play, a private garden, or room to add personal touches as the community matures. Bakers Creek is a master-planned neighborhood with future amenities already in the pipeline—a community pool and tot lot are planned—while nearby Village Park and downtown Kannapolis are only minutes away. Commuters also benefit from inclusion in the Charlotte-Concord-Gastonia MSA, making access to wider employment centers straightforward.
Priced at $411,499 (approximately $178/sqft), this residence aligns with recent sales of comparable new construction in the immediate area, and it represents a competitive opportunity for buyers seeking the conveniences of new construction without sacrificing lot size or neighborhood growth potential. Buyers should note local school ratings are below average and confirm HOA/amenity timelines, but for buyers prioritizing modern living space, a main-floor owner’s suite, and proximity to downtown Kannapolis and the North Carolina Research Campus, 568 Sand Dunes Drive is a compelling, move-in-ready choice.
Bakers Creek is a newly developed, family-oriented community on the growing edge of Kannapolis. Residents will find planned neighborhood amenities—like a community pool and tot lot—paired with easy access to Village Park, downtown Kannapolis dining and events, and the North Carolina Research Campus. The area attracts buyers seeking new construction, larger lots, and convenient commutes within the Charlotte-Concord-Gastonia MSA. Local public schools have below-average ratings, so many families evaluate private or alternative schooling options. Overall, Bakers Creek offers a suburban lifestyle with a short drive to city conveniences and regional employment hubs.
The local market remains firmly in favor of sellers. Inventory in the area sits around 2.5 months and average days on market is near 30 days—indicators of constrained supply and steady buyer demand. Median sale price for the broader Kannapolis area is roughly $306,750, while new construction in Bakers Creek is trading at a premium; this property’s list price of $411,499 equates to about $178 per square foot, in line with nearby comparables that sold between approximately $370K and $407K in the past six months.
New homes in Bakers Creek are moving briskly because buyers are competing for modern finishes, efficient floorplans, and generous lots—factors that tend to shorten marketing time for well-priced units. For sellers, the current conditions support listing with confidence; for buyers, preparedness (pre-approval, clear priorities, and flexibility on closing timelines) improves the chance of success. Investors should note rental comparables indicate solid rent potential for new builds, while owner-occupants will benefit from the community’s planned amenities and proximity to downtown Kannapolis and the North Carolina Research Campus as the neighborhood matures.
